In our fast-paced world, traditions, both cherished and newly created, offer vital anchors. They are moments carved out from the daily grind, opportunities to reconnect and find joy in shared experiences. As organizers, we hold the power to craft these moments, weaving threads of connection through simple pleasures.
Think of the warmth of familiar holiday rituals, the comfort of repeating a beloved family recipe. These traditions bind us, offering a sense of belonging and continuity. But the beauty also lies in creating new ones. A regular game night, for instance, can become a cherished tradition, a beacon of lighthearted fun amidst the week's demands.
As hosts, we set the stage for these connections. By curating a relaxed atmosphere and selecting engaging, easy-to-learn games, we lower the barrier to participation. The focus shifts from competition to camaraderie, allowing laughter and genuine interaction to flourish. These gatherings provide a much-needed break, a space to unwind, meet new people in a low-pressure environment, and rediscover the simple joy of play. In celebrating traditions, old and new, we build stronger communities and happy memories. So break out the board games, grab a deck of cards, roll the dice…you might just brighten someone’s day!
